Highlands and Islands

April 2011 saw the inaugural meeting of the new Highlands and Islands Branch which aims to reach members in some of Scotland’s most remote areas.

Helen Beveridge, Highlands and Islands Branch chair, said: “Starting this branch was about making sense of the geographical membership and getting the resources to go out and deliver the IOSH message to more places than are currently accessible.”

"As a Committee we are very keen to make our events and other IOSH information available to you regardless of where you live in the Highlands and Islands.  We continue to look at alternatives and this year we will be digitally recording the CPD sessions and uploading them onto the Highlands and Islands Branch microsite on the national IOSH website. Where possible we will also be making the speaker’s material available.
